BIBLIA | KING JAMES BIBLE |
---|---|
1 ¡Aleluya! Alef. ¡Dichoso el hombre que teme a Yahveh, Bet. que en sus mandamientos mucho se complace! | 1 Praise ye the LORD. Blessed is the man that feareth the LORD, that delighteth greatly in his commandments. |
2 Guímel. Fuerte será en la tierra su estirpe, Dálet. bendita la raza de los hombres rectos. | 2 His seed shall be mighty upon earth: the generation of the upright shall be blessed. |
3 He. Hacienda y riquezas en su casa, Vau. su justicia por siempre permanece. | 3 Wealth and riches shall be in his house: and his righteousness endureth for ever. |
4 Zain En las tinieblas brilla, como luz de los rectos, Jet. tierno, clemente y justo. | 4 Unto the upright there ariseth light in the darkness: he is gracious, and full of compassion, and righteous. |
5 Tet. Feliz el hombre que se apiada y presta, Yod. y arregla rectamente sus asuntos. | 5 A good man sheweth favour, and lendeth: he will guide his affairs with discretion. |
6 Kaf. No, no será conmovido jamás, Lámed. en memoria eterna permanece el justo; | 6 Surely he shall not be moved for ever: the righteous shall be in everlasting remembrance. |
7 Mem. no tiene que temer noticias malas, Nun. firme es su corazón, en Yahveh confiado. | 7 He shall not be afraid of evil tidings: his heart is fixed, trusting in the LORD. |
8 Sámek. Seguro está su corazón, no teme: Ain. al fin desafiará a sus adversarios. | 8 His heart is established, he shall not be afraid, until he see his desire upon his enemies. |
9 Pe. Con largueza da a los pobres; Sade. su justicia por siempre permanece, Qof. su frente se levanta con honor. | 9 He hath dispersed, he hath given to the poor; his righteousness endureth for ever; his horn shall be exalted with honour. |
10 Res. Lo ve el impío y se enfurece, Sin. rechinando sus dientes, se consume. Tau. El afán de los impíos se pierde. | 10 The wicked shall see it, and be grieved; he shall gnash with his teeth, and melt away: the desire of the wicked shall perish. |
